Popis: Public cloud providers offer ready-to-use, easily scalable servers on demand for a variety of applications. Storing and processing private and sensitive data in the cloud brings multiple security issues and indeed these concerns currently prevent many users from utilizing cloud resources. Improving both security and trust for users is increasingly important for cloud providers. In this context, we first investigate the classes of security threats encountered by cloud applications. We then analyze various software- and hardware-based solutions to handle these security challenges and provide the user with a chain of trust. Our analysis shows that pure software-based solutions do not sufficiently mitigate the challenges of the cloud environment. Hardware-based solutions utilizing the Trusted Platform Module (TPM) alleviate the issues; however, it is challenging to implement in the public cloud environment. Finally, we introduce our TPM-SGX-based approach that utilizes software TPM and Software Guard Extension (SGX) to provide similar security as the hardware-based approach.
